dc.descriptionVisualization techniques are well developed for many problem domains, but these systems break down for datasets which are very large or multidimensional. Techniques for data which is discrete rather than continuous are also less well studied. Astronomy datasets like the Sloan Digital Sky Survey are very much in this category. We propose the extension of information visualization techniques to these very large record-oriented datasets. Specifically, we describe the possible adaptation of the ``Visage'' information visualization tool to terabyte astronomy datasets.
